Shut down voltage

I have a problem that has been nagging me for a long time and I hope one of you may have a solution. I installed an Autronic system on my C2 Turbo about 4 years ago, the system works great but when I turn off the ignition switch the car runs on for a few seconds before dying. The cause is that the voltage from the ignition switch drops from 13 volts to about 5 volts when the engine is runnig and the switch is turn off instead of going to 0 volts. If the engine is not running the voltage goes to 0 as soon as the switch is turned off. I can't find any circuits on the car that go from 12 to 0 volts as soon as the switch is turned off and I have tried every wire. Does anyone have a suggestion.
BTW I have the same issue with my 88 Carrera.
